Primary Requirements:
1. BS or MS in Computer Science, Computer Engineering or Electrical Engineering.
2. At least 7 years' object oriented programming in C++.
3. At least 5-7 year' GUI development with Qt preferred.
4. TCL preferred.
5. Prior technical programming (versus business) experience required.
6. EE degree and/or background a plus.
7. Graph visualization experience desired.
8. Strong understanding of object-oriented design principles required.
9. Strong understanding advanced C++ concepts, including templates.
10. Extensive experience with debugging and tuning of C++ code is required.
11. Experience developing portable required.
12. Experience developing on Windows with Visual Studio C++ and Linux with gcc is desirable.
13. Able and willing to work well in a tight-knit team to develop maintainable, high quality C++ code using a strict development methodology and follow detailed coding standards.
Primary Duties:
Based in San Jose our client is the industry leader in electronic design automation (EDA) solutions. They are looking for extremely bright Senior level C++ Software developers to compliment their not-notch, highly respected team who has very little turnover. This priviliged team is charged with creating the next generation of tools for one of their product groups. The work environment is professional, but relaxed, warm and comfortable and the dress is business casual. The work culture itself is positive and reward incentives for outstanding performance may be part of the overall compensation package.
This is your chance to be part of a uniquely privileged, talented, close close-knit team that is working on specialized, leading edge technology that is considered highly sensitive and black box in nature and in an incubator type of setting. This team is charged with developing some of the highest quality C++ code that anyone will ever have the opportunity to develop!
How to Apply:
Email your resume to
larry@alignrecruitment.com for confidential review.